How hard is Vassar College to get into?
This page provides the latest information on Vassar College (Vassar)'s admission process, acceptance rate, and student profile. Vassar's acceptance rate is 18.57% for 2024-2025 admission. A total of 12,447 students applied and 2,311 were admitted to the school. Its acceptance rate is low, making it difficult to get into Vassar.
To apply to Vassar, recommendations and personal statement (or essay) are required to submit. The SAT and ACT score is not required, but considered for admission. In addition, english proficiency test score is also considered (required).
Admission Statistics
For the academic year 2024-25, Vassar's acceptance rate is 18.57% and the yield (also known as enrollment rate) is 28.78%. 4,283 men and 8,147 women applied to Vassar and 874 men and 1,433 women students were accepted.
Among them, 251 men and 411 women were enrolled in Vassar. You can explore the Vassar's admission rates and SAT score trends over the past decade, including year-by-year data and analysis, by visiting Admission Trends page.
Median SAT and ACT Score
For the academic year 2025, 208 students (31% of enrolled students) submitted SAT scores and 83 students (12% of enrolled students) submitted ACT scores as part of the admission process at Vassar.
The median SAT score for admitted students is 1,500, including 750 in SAT Evidence-Based Reading and Writing (EBRW) and 750 in SAT Math. The 75th percentile SAT EBRW score is 770 and the 25th percentile is 730. For SAT Math, the 75th percentile score is 780 and the 25th percentile is 720.
The median ACT composite score is 33, with a 75th percentile score of 35 and a 25th percentile score of 33 at Vassar.
How competitive is Vassar's score?
The SAT and ACT scores at Vassar College are relatively high compared to similar colleges (SAT: 1,295, ACT: 29 - private (not-for-profit) baccalaureate college - arts & sciences).
Application Requirements
It requires to submit High School GPA, High School Record (or Transcript), Completion of College Preparatory Program, Recommendations, English Proficiency Test, and Personal statement or essay to its applicants.
The SAT and ACT test score is not required, but considered in admission process at Vassar. The english proficiency test is required .
